Автор работы: Пользователь скрыл имя, 07 Февраля 2013 в 18:59, контрольная работа
Задача №1
Исходные данные транспортной задачи приведены в таблице. Составить план перевозки однородного груза от пунктов производства к пунктам потребления с минимальными суммарными транспортными затратами.
Решение:
Найдем начальное решение методом минимального элемента. Если начальное решение окажется оптимальным, то задача решена. Если начальное решение окажется не оптимальным, используя метод потенциалов, будем последовательно получать решение за решением, причем каждое следующее, как минимум, не хуже предыдущего. И так, до тех пор, пока не получим оптимальное решение.
Задача №1
3
Задача №2
15
Задача №3
16
Задача №4
19
Содержание
Задача №1 |
3 |
Задача №2 |
15 |
Задача №3 |
16 |
Задача №4 |
19 |
Задача №1
Исходные данные транспортной задачи приведены в таблице. Составить план перевозки однородного груза от пунктов производства к пунктам потребления с минимальными суммарными транспортными затратами.
Решение:
Найдем начальное решение методом минимального элемента. Если начальное решение окажется оптимальным, то задача решена. Если начальное решение окажется не оптимальным, используя метод потенциалов, будем последовательно получать решение за решением, причем каждое следующее, как минимум, не хуже предыдущего. И так, до тех пор, пока не получим оптимальное решение.
Для разрешимости транспортной
задачи необходимо, чтобы суммарные
запасы продукции у поставщиков
равнялись суммарной
В нашем случае, запасы поставщиков - 400 единиц продукции меньше, чем потребность потребителей - 540 на 140 единиц. Введем в рассмотрение фиктивного поставщика A4, с запасом продукции равным 140. Стоимость доставки единицы продукции от данного поставщика ко всем потребителям примем равной нулю.
Маршруты доставки продукции
от фиктивного поставщика A4 к потребителям
мы будем рассматривать в
1) Согласно условию задачи составим таблицу. (тарифы cij располагаются в нижнем правом углу ячейки)
Поставщик |
Потребитель |
Запас | ||||||||||||||||||||||||
B 1 |
B 2 |
B 3 |
B 4 |
B 5 | ||||||||||||||||||||||
A 1 |
|
|
|
|
|
210 | ||||||||||||||||||||
A 2 |
|
|
|
|
|
130 | ||||||||||||||||||||
A 3 |
|
|
|
|
|
60 | ||||||||||||||||||||
A 4 |
|
|
|
|
|
140 | ||||||||||||||||||||
Потребность |
190 |
130 |
65 |
45 |
110 |
2) Минимальный элемент матрицы тарифов находится в ячейке A1B1 и равен 2, т.е. из незадействованных маршрутов, маршрут доставки продукции от поставщика A1 к потребителю B1 наиболее рентабельный.
Запасы поставщика A1 составляют 210 единиц продукции. Потребность потребителя B1 составляет 190 единиц продукции. (см. таблицу пункта 1)
От поставщика A1 к потребителю B1 будем доставлять min = { 210 , 190 } = 190 единиц продукции.
Разместим в ячейку A1B1 значение равное 190
Мы полностью удовлетворили потребность потребителя B1. Вычеркиваем столбец 1 таблицы, т.е исключаем его из дальнейшего рассмотрения.
Поставщик |
Потребитель |
Запас | ||||||||||||||||||||||||
B 1 |
B 2 |
B 3 |
B 4 |
B 5 | ||||||||||||||||||||||
A 1 |
|
|
|
|
|
210 | ||||||||||||||||||||
A 2 |
|
|
|
|
|
130 | ||||||||||||||||||||
A 3 |
|
|
|
|
|
60 | ||||||||||||||||||||
A 4 |
|
|
|
|
|
140 | ||||||||||||||||||||
Потребность |
190 |
130 |
65 |
45 |
110 |
3) Минимальный элемент матрицы тарифов находится в ячейке A2B2 и равен 3, т.е. из незадействованных маршрутов, маршрут доставки продукции от поставщика A2 к потребителю B2 наиболее рентабельный.
Запасы поставщика A2 составляют 130 единиц продукции. Потребность потребителя B2 составляет 130 единиц продукции. (см. таблицу пункта 2)
От поставщика A2 к потребителю B2 будем доставлять 130 единиц продукции.
Разместим в ячейку A2B2 значение равное 130
Мы полностью израсходoвали запасы поставщика A2. Вычеркиваем строку 2 таблицы, т.е исключаем ее из дальнейшего рассмотрения.
Мы полностью удовлетворили потребность потребителя B2. Вычеркиваем столбец 2 таблицы, т.е исключаем его из дальнейшего рассмотрения.
Поставщик |
Потребитель |
Запас | ||||||||||||||||||||||||
B 1 |
B 2 |
B 3 |
B 4 |
B 5 | ||||||||||||||||||||||
A 1 |
|
|
|
|
|
210 | ||||||||||||||||||||
A 2 |
|
|
|
|
|
130 | ||||||||||||||||||||
A 3 |
|
|
|
|
|
60 | ||||||||||||||||||||
A 4 |
|
|
|
|
|
140 | ||||||||||||||||||||
Потребность |
190 |
130 |
65 |
45 |
110 |
4) Минимальный элемент матрицы тарифов находится в ячейке A1B5 и равен 4, т.е. из незадействованных маршрутов, маршрут доставки продукции от поставщика A1 к потребителю B5 наиболее рентабельный.
Запасы поставщика A1 составляют 20 единиц продукции. Потребность потребителя B5 составляет 110 единиц продукции. (см. таблицу пункта 3)
От поставщика A1 к потребителю B5 будем доставлять min = { 20 , 110 } = 20 единиц продукции.
Разместим в ячейку A1B5 значение равное 20
Мы полностью израсходoвали запасы поставщика A1. Вычеркиваем строку 1 таблицы, т.е исключаем ее из дальнейшего рассмотрения.
Поставщик |
Потребитель |
Запас | ||||||||||||||||||||||||
B 1 |
B 2 |
B 3 |
B 4 |
B 5 | ||||||||||||||||||||||
A 1 |
|
|
|
|
|
210 | ||||||||||||||||||||
A 2 |
|
|
|
|
|
130 | ||||||||||||||||||||
A 3 |
|
|
|
|
|
60 | ||||||||||||||||||||
A 4 |
|
|
|
|
|
140 | ||||||||||||||||||||
Потребность |
190 |
130 |
65 |
45 |
110 |
5) Минимальный элемент матрицы тарифов находится в ячейке A3B5 и равен 6, т.е. из незадействованных маршрутов, маршрут доставки продукции от поставщика A3 к потребителю B5 наиболее рентабельный.
Запасы поставщика A3 составляют 60 единиц продукции. Потребность потребителя B5 составляет 90 единиц продукции. (см. таблицу пункта 4)
От поставщика A3 к потребителю B5 будем доставлять min = { 60 , 90 } = 60 единиц продукции.
Разместим в ячейку A3B5 значение равное 60
Мы полностью израсходoвали запасы поставщика A3. Вычеркиваем строку 3 таблицы, т.е исключаем ее из дальнейшего рассмотрения.
Поставщик |
Потребитель |
Запас | ||||||||||||||||||||||||
B 1 |
B 2 |
B 3 |
B 4 |
B 5 | ||||||||||||||||||||||
A 1 |
|
|
|
|
|
210 | ||||||||||||||||||||
A 2 |
|
|
|
|
|
130 | ||||||||||||||||||||
A 3 |
|
|
|
|
|
60 | ||||||||||||||||||||
A 4 |
|
|
|
|
|
140 | ||||||||||||||||||||
Потребность |
190 |
130 |
65 |
45 |
110 |